Carpet restretching is a service that involves tightening and re-securing loose or wrinkled carpets to restore a smooth, even surface. Over time, carpets can develop wrinkles, bubbles, or ripples due to regular foot traffic, humidity changes, or improper installation. When these issues occur, restretching helps to pull the carpet taut and reattach it securely to the subfloor, improving both appearance and safety. This process typically involves stretching the carpet across the room and trimming any excess material before securing it back in place, resulting in a cleaner, more polished look.
Many common problems can be addressed through carpet restretching. Loose or wrinkled carpets can pose tripping hazards, especially in high-traffic areas or homes with children and elderly residents. Additionally, unsightly wrinkles can make a room look poorly maintained or outdated. Restretching can also help resolve issues caused by carpet shrinking or buckling after water damage or improper installation. By tightening the carpet, these problems are alleviated, extending the lifespan of the flooring and maintaining a neat, professional appearance.

The overview below groups typical Carpet Restretching proj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Surprise, AZ.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Smaller Repairs - For minor restretching or small sections of carpet, local service providers often charge between $150 and $400. Many routine jobs fall within this range, especially for straightforward fixes in residential spaces.
Mid-Range Projects - Larger areas or more involved restretching tasks typically cost between $400 and $800. These projects are common for most homes and can include multiple rooms or hallways needing attention.
Extensive Restretching - For extensive jobs covering multiple rooms or larger spaces, costs can range from $800 to $1,500. Fewer projects reach into this tier, usually involving significant or complex installations.
Full Carpet Reinstallation - Complete replacement or very large-scale restretching projects can exceed $1,500, with some complex jobs reaching $3,000 or more. These are less common and often involve additional services or high-end materials.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What is carpet restretching? Carpet restretching involves tightening and smoothing out loose or wrinkled carpet to improve its appearance and safety.
Why might I need carpet restretching? Over time, carpets can develop wrinkles or bulges due to wear, humidity, or improper installation, making restretching necessary to restore a flat surface.
How do local contractors handle carpet restretching? Skilled service providers typically use specialized tools and techniques to remove wrinkles, secure the carpet edges, and achieve a smooth finish.
Can carpet restretching fix all types of carpet damage? Restretching primarily addresses looseness and wrinkles; it may not repair tears, stains, or significant wear but can improve the overall look.
Is carpet restretching a good option for older carpets? Yes, restretching can extend the life of older carpets by restoring their appearance and preventing further damage caused by looseness or wrinkles.
